Summary (tl;dr)

A false alarm from the ShakeAlert early warning system led to widespread reports and trending searches for a non-existent magnitude 5.9 earthquake near Dayton, Nevada, causing confusion across California.

Essential Background

Earthquakes are natural geological phenomena resulting from the sudden release of energy in the Earth's crust, often along fault lines. The Western United States, particularly California and Nevada, is known for its high seismic activity, making early warning systems crucial for public safety. These systems, like ShakeAlert, are designed to detect seismic waves quickly and issue alerts to provide residents with vital seconds to take protective action before shaking commences.

The Full Story

On Thursday morning, December 4, 2025, a significant number of residents across California, including the San Francisco Bay Area, Sacramento, and eastern California, received an emergency alert on their mobile phones warning of a magnitude 5.9 earthquake. The alert, issued by the U.S. Geological Survey (USGS) and the ShakeAlert early warning system, indicated that the seismic event had occurred near Dayton, Nevada. However, within a short period, the USGS and the Nevada Seismological Laboratory confirmed that the alert was erroneous and that no such earthquake had taken place. The initial report of the 5.9 magnitude quake was subsequently deleted from USGS websites as the agency began investigating the cause of the false activation of the early warning system. The false alert prompted a surge in Google searches for "earthquake near me" and specific locations, reflecting public concern and efforts to verify the information.

Why It Matters

The false earthquake alert underscored the public's heightened awareness and concern regarding seismic activity in California and Nevada. The widespread nature of the alert, despite its inaccuracy, immediately triggered searches for information, demonstrating the critical role of reliable and timely communication during potential emergencies. While rare, this incident highlights the challenges in operating complex early warning systems and emphasizes the ongoing need for continuous improvement in their accuracy and the importance of clear public messaging from authoritative sources like the USGS. It also serves as a reminder for residents in seismically active areas to remain prepared for real earthquake events.
